Azure Hub-and-Spoke Landing Zone with Palo Alto VM-Series — Terraform & Ansible
Infrastructure-as-Code automation of a production-grade Azure hub-and-spoke network platform with Palo Alto Networks
VM-Series firewalls — replacing manual vNet, firewall, BGP, and SASE integration with repeatable, version-controlled
Terraform deployments, policy guardrails, and CI/CD orchestration across multi-region Active/Passive HA.
- Automated three-hub topology (Hub-CONN connectivity, Hub-OBEW east-west/outbound, Hub-INBO inbound DMZ) with zone-aware VM-Series HA pairs (UK South/UK West), Azure Route Server BGP peering (ASN 65515), ExpressRoute/VPN Gateway, Prisma Access SASE integration, VNet peering, NSG templates, private DNS zones, Key Vault, Log Analytics diagnostics, spoke onboarding (DNS, NTP, workload VNets), and micro-segmentation using modular Terraform HCL and the azurerm provider across dedicated HCP Terraform Cloud workspaces.
- End-to-end Azure DevOps pipeline suite (PR Validation → Security Scanning → Plan → Manual Approval → Apply → Post-Deploy Validation) with gitleaks secret scanning, mandatory tag/region policy gates, scheduled Terraform drift detection, state backup/migration, and Ansible Day-2 playbooks for PAN-OS syslog configuration and spoke NTP client hardening across Dev and Production environments with full Git version control, ADRs, and SIT/UAT/DR test evidence.

Cisco Data Center Fabric Infrastructure Automation with Terraform & Python
Infrastructure-as-Code automation of Cisco UCS and Nexus data center fabric onboarding — replacing manual Intersight,
NX-OS CLI, and UCS Manager configuration with repeatable, version-controlled Terraform deployments, policy guardrails,
and CI/CD orchestration.
- Automated Nexus 9300-GX2 fabric (VPC domains, peer-links, port-channels, VLANs, SVIs, HSRP), UCS X-Series compute policies (BIOS, boot, disk, LAN connectivity, vNIC templates), and server profile template assignment using modular Terraform HCL with the CiscoDevNet/intersight and CiscoDevNet/nxos providers across multi-datacenter, multi-pod deployments.
- End-to-end Azure DevOps pipeline (Lint → Pre-Checks → Plan → Approve → Apply → Validate) with HashiCorp Sentinel and Checkov policy-as-code, scheduled drift detection, and Python Day-2 scripts for API reachability checks, post-deploy fabric health validation, and zero-touch blade/switch replacement across Dev and Production environments with full Git version control of all infrastructure changes.

VMware Cloud Foundation (VCF) Infrastructure Automation with Terraform & Ansible
Infrastructure-as-Code automation of VMware Cloud Foundation (VCF) private cloud provisioning — replacing manual vCenter,
NSX, and SDDC Manager configuration with repeatable, version-controlled Terraform deployments, policy guardrails,
and CI/CD orchestration.
- Automated workload domain, NSX overlay networking (segments, T1 gateways, NAT/DHCP), zero-trust micro-segmentation (DFW), vSAN storage policies, VM lifecycle, and Tanzu Kubernetes provisioning using modular Terraform HCL and the hashicorp/vsphere and vmware/nsxt providers.
- End-to-end Azure DevOps pipeline (Validate → Security → Plan → Approve → Apply) with HashiCorp Sentinel and OPA policy-as-code, scheduled drift detection, and Ansible Day-2 playbooks for OS hardening, compliance checks, and VCF stack health validation across Dev and Production environments with full Git version control of all infrastructure changes.

RuleForgeAI — Intent-Based Multi-Vendor Firewall Orchestration Platform
Intent-based firewall change automation platform — replacing manual, multi-day Palo Alto, FortiGate, Juniper, and Cisco FMC
rule changes with YAML-declared connectivity intents, AI-assisted translation, deterministic policy guardrails, dual-gate
human approval, and atomic multi-vendor commit with full audit traceability.
- Built end-to-end intent lifecycle pipeline (ingest → enrich → validate → AI resolve → guardrail gate → dry-run → InfoSec/NetEng approval → execute → post-commit traffic validation) with modular vendor adapters, Celery worker queues per vendor, mandatory dry-run enforcement, SHA-256 hash-chain audit ledger, and drift detection across Panorama, SCM, FortiGate, Juniper NETCONF, and Cisco FMC estates.
- Designed and deployed production Azure infrastructure (Container Apps, PostgreSQL Flexible Server, Redis, Key Vault, Log Analytics, Application Insights) via modular Terraform with HCP Terraform remote execution; implemented split CI/CD with GitHub Actions (lint, mypy, 400+ pytest suite, Bandit SAST, pip-audit/npm audit, PostgreSQL integration tests) and Azure DevOps CD (Terraform Plan → Approve → Apply → Docker build/push → Container Apps deploy → smoke test) with Prometheus alerting and ServiceNow/Tufin/SolarWinds integrations.
